PlanetScale vs Supabase: The Full Breakdown

PlanetScale and Supabase are both popular choices in the database category, but they serve different types of developers. PlanetScale is serverless MySQL platform with branching, non-blocking schema changes, and Vitess-powered horizontal scaling. Meanwhile, Supabase is open-source Firebase alternative with Postgres database, auth, real-time subscriptions, storage, and edge functions.

From a cost perspective, Supabase has the edge with a free tier available, whereas PlanetScale starts at $39/mo. However, PlanetScale's paid offering may deliver more value depending on your specific needs.

Pricing Comparison

PlanetScale: No free tier. Paid plans start at $39/mo. Enterprise pricing: Custom.

Supabase: Free tier available. Paid plans start at $25/mo. Enterprise pricing: Custom.
